The Crochet Easy Casserole Carrier pattern is for the crocheter on the go with their goodies when they travel. The pattern will carry approximately 8 - 10" square baking dishes. It would not be hard to adjust this pattern for other sizes.

Look at the free pattern. As you can see, it is laid out flat. You will need to get rings at the craft store as the sides connect together. This pattern uses Lily Sugarn Cream yarn. You could also use Peaches and Creme or Bernat Handicrafter cotton yarn.

Easy Casserole Carrier Crochet Pattern
Easy Casserole Carrier Crochet Pattern

Be sure to use 100% cotton for this application. Cotton is the best material for hot items, as acrylic or poly-based yarn will most likely melt. It's easy to care for this project and acts like a hot pad, too.
